Scars are the result of the body’s effort to close and repair skin incisions. During the initial weeks, the skin undergoes a remodeling phase where collagen fibers reorganize. This process is not instantaneous; it can take several months for the tissue to fully mature and reach its final, softened appearance. Understanding this timeline is crucial for patient patience. Rather than looking for immediate results, focusing on the long-term health of the tissue allows for better adherence to recovery protocols, such as avoiding irritants and maintaining consistent hydration.

To achieve the best possible outcome, implementing a strategic care plan is necessary. Sun protection is perhaps the most critical factor; UV exposure can cause hyperpigmentation, making any healing tissue appear more prominent. Utilizing high-SPF sunscreen and protective clothing when outdoors is essential for maintaining even skin tones. Your internal health acts as the foundation for your external recovery. The body requires specific nutrients to produce healthy collagen, which is the building block of repaired skin. A diet rich in protein, Vitamin C, and zinc can support the structural integrity of the skin. Conversely, habits such as smoking or excessive alcohol consumption can impede blood flow to the surgical site, potentially slowing the maturation process. How long does it take for surgical marks to fade?
Most marks begin to fade significantly after three months, though the full maturation process can take up to a year to finalize.
Does the climate affect my recovery process?
Yes, high heat and intense sun can irritate healing skin. Consistent sun protection is critical to prevent darkening of the area.
Can I use creams on my nose immediately?
Always wait for your surgeon’s approval before applying any topical products to ensure the incision is fully closed and stable.
